PYTHON LEARNING

PYTHON LEARNING


Have you ever dreamt of mastering fullstack python programming? Well, now is the time to make that dream a reality! Writing a blog is one of the most effective ways to enhance your fullstack python learning. With the power of writing, you can showcase your knowledge, collaborate with other learners, and inspire fellow learners to take up the challenge. So, let's get started today and write that blog. Together, we can unlock the full potential of fullstack python programming. Happy learning!" #fullstack #python #blogging #learning

What are the fundamentals concepts of Fullstack Python development ?

1. Python language: The first fundamental concept is the Python language itself, which is used to build web applications. It's an interpreted language that's easy to learn and understand, yet powerful enough to create complex applications.

2. Front-end development: This is the part of full-stack development that deals with the creation of user interfaces. It involves using HTML, CSS, and JavaScript to build attractive and interactive web pages. Python frameworks such as Django and Flask can be used for front-end development.

3. Back-end development: This is the part of full-stack development that deals with the server-side of web applications. It involves using Python, as well as libraries and frameworks such as Django and Flask, to build application logic, manage data, and handle user requests.

4. Database programming: Databases are an integral part of any web application. Python supports various types of databases including relational, NoSQL, and object-oriented databases. Database programming in Python involves connecting to the database, querying data, and manipulating data.

5. RESTful API development: RESTful APIs are used to connect front-end and back-end components of web applications. Python supports building RESTful APIs using frameworks such as Flask-RESTful and Django REST framework.

6. Cloud computing: Full-stack Python developers need to have a good understanding of cloud computing. They should be able to deploy, manage, and scale web applications on cloud platforms such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P).

7. Security: Web application security is an essential consideration in full-stack Python development. Developers need to be familiar with common threats such as S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F), and use encryption, authentication, and authorization mechanisms to protect web applications.

What are the advantages of utilising a full-stack python framework ?

1. Python language: The first fundamental concept is the Python language itself, which is used to build web applications. It's an interpreted language that's easy to learn and understand, yet powerful enough to create complex applications.

2. Front-end development: This is the part of full-stack development that deals with the creation of user interfaces. It involves using HTML, CSS, and JavaScript to build attractive and interactive web pages. Python frameworks such as Django and Flask can be used for front-end development.

3. Back-end development: This is the part of full-stack development that deals with the server-side of web applications. It involves using Python, as well as libraries and frameworks such as Django and Flask, to build application logic, manage data, and handle user requests.

4. Database programming: Databases are an integral part of any web application. Python supports various types of databases including relational, NoSQL, and object-oriented databases. Database programming in Python involves connecting to the database, querying data, and manipulating data.

5. RESTful API development: RESTful APIs are used to connect front-end and back-end components of web applications. Python supports building RESTful APIs using frameworks such as Flask-RESTful and Django REST framework.

6. Cloud computing: Full-stack Python developers need to have a good understanding of cloud computing. They should be able to deploy, manage, and scale web applications on cloud platforms such as Amazon Web Services (AWS), Microsoft Azure, and Google Cloud Platform (GCP).

7. Security: Web application security is an essential consideration in full-stack Python development. Developers need to be familiar with common threats such as SQL injection, cross-site scripting (XSS), and cross-site request forgery (CSRF), and use encryption, authentication, and authorization mechanisms to protect web applications.

Indra institute - Full stack pythonTraining institute in coimbatore, Full stack javaTraining institute in coimbatore, AngularTraining institute in coimbatore, Java scriptTraining institute in coimbatore, UI & UXTraining institute in coimbatore, Data scienceTraining institute in coimbatore, Mechine learningTraining institute in coimbatore, AITraining institute in coimbatore, SeleniumTestingTraining institute in coimbatore, Manual testingTraining institute in coimbatore, CCNATraining institute in coimbatore, CCNPTraining institute in coimbatore, CEHTraining institute in coimbatore, RHCETraining institute in coimbatore, AnsableTraining institute in coimbatore, AWSTraining institute in coimbatore, DevopsTraining institute in coimbatore, TallyTraining institute in coimbatore, ExcelTraining institute in coimbatore, Full stack pythonTraining institute near me, Full stack javaTraining institute near me, AngularTraining institute near me, Java scriptTraining institute near me, UI & UXTraining institute near me, Data scienceTraining institute near me, Mechine learningTraining institute near me, AITraining institute near me, SeleniumTestingTraining institute near me, Manual testingTraining institute near me, CCNATraining institute near me, CCNPTraining institute near me, CEHTraining institute near me, RHCETraining institute near me, AnsableTraining institute near me, AWSTraining institute near me, DevopsTraining institute near me, TallyTraining institute near me, ExcelTraining institute near me, Full stack pythonCoaching institutes, Full stack javaCoaching institutes, AngularCoaching institutes, Java scriptCoaching institutes, UI & UXCoaching institutes, Data scienceCoaching institutes, Mechine learningCoaching institutes, AICoaching institutes, SeleniumTestingCoaching institutes, Manual testingCoaching institutes, CCNACoaching institutes, CCNPCoaching institutes, CEHCoaching institutes, RHCECoaching institutes, AnsableCoaching institutes, AWSCoaching institutes, DevopsCoaching institutes, TallyCoaching institutes, ExcelCoaching institutes, Full stack pythonTraining institute in gandhipuram, Full stack javaTraining institute in gandhipuram, AngularTraining institute in gandhipuram, Java scriptTraining institute in gandhipuram, UI & UXTraining institute in gandhipuram, Data scienceTraining institute in gandhipuram, Mechine learningTraining institute in gandhipuram, AITraining institute in gandhipuram, SeleniumTestingTraining institute in gandhipuram, Manual testingTraining institute in gandhipuram, CCNATraining institute in gandhipuram, CCNPTraining institute in gandhipuram, CEHTraining institute in gandhipuram, RHCETraining institute in gandhipuram, AnsableTraining institute in gandhipuram, AWSTraining institute in gandhipuram, DevopsTraining institute in gandhipuram, TallyTraining institute in gandhipuram, ExcelTraining institute in gandhipuram, Full stack pythonTraining institute in hopes, Full stack javaTraining institute in hopes, AngularTraining institute in hopes, Java scriptTraining institute in hopes, UI & UXTraining institute in hopes, Data scienceTraining institute in hopes, Mechine learningTraining institute in hopes, AITraining institute in hopes, SeleniumTestingTraining institute in hopes, Manual testingTraining institute in hopes, CCNATraining institute in hopes, CCNPTraining institute in hopes, CEHTraining institute in hopes, RHCETraining institute in hopes, AnsableTraining institute in hopes, AWSTraining institute in hopes, DevopsTraining institute in hopes, TallyTraining institute in hopes, ExcelTraining institute in hopes